I was listening to Kate Adie's Radio 4 programme this morning as I drove off for my daily off-road run. One of the foreign correspondents transmitted from the Bordeaux region. A local Mayor of a small town nearby has stirred France because he has highlighted how when some city people buy a second property they seem to spend a lot of time complaining about natural countryside noises! For example, the woman who wants a pond drained and filled in because the frogs keep croaking, the family who complain that the early morning cockerel was waking them up and those who didn't like sheep and cows making noise, especially during the night! The Mayor evidently has had thousands of support letters from all over France.
